This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TDP158: May you help me on this bizzar I2C waveform propogation problem of TDP158?

Part Number: TDP158

We are using TDP158 for the HDMI voltage level design. The schematic circuit is as below.

We met some bizzar I2C waveform propagation problem between SCL_SRC, SCL_SDA and SCL_SNK, SDA_SNK.

          Start to Read time  from  I2C waveform at Sink ports

     

  Start to Read time from waveform at Source ports

(1) From the above waveforms, it seems that the time from start to read flag are not consistent, one is 123.796us, another is 100.012us.

(2) The I2C frequency at source and sink ports are different, one is between 60.3302kHz and 70.9530kHz, another is between 79.6430kHz and 79.6507kHz.

(3) In my mind, the SDA should keep at high level, however it seems to hold on a period time of low level from the orange circle.

Do I make something wrong to measure the I2C waveform propogation characteristics between I2C source and I2C sink?

Thank you!